| CPC G06F 16/901 (2019.01) [G06F 3/0482 (2013.01); G06F 3/04842 (2013.01); G06F 3/0485 (2013.01); G06F 16/2228 (2019.01); G06F 16/24564 (2019.01); G06F 16/2477 (2019.01); G06F 16/248 (2019.01); G06F 16/252 (2019.01); G06F 16/316 (2019.01); G06F 16/951 (2019.01); G06F 16/9535 (2019.01); G06F 40/205 (2020.01); G06V 10/245 (2022.01); G06V 40/161 (2022.01)] | 13 Claims |

|
1. A computer-implemented method comprising:
generating a first set of index data and a second set of index data;
determining that the first set of index data is not generated from preview data;
based on the determination that the first set of index data is not generated from the preview data, adding the first set of index data to the index data store;
determining that the second set of index data is generated from the preview data;
based on the determination that the second set of index data is generated from the preview data, generating preview search result data from the second set of index data, storing the preview search result data in a preview data store separate from the index data store, and presenting the preview search result data, via a user interface, to indicate an effectiveness of candidate configuration information used to generate the preview search result data, wherein the preview data store also stores the second set of index data generated from the preview data to prevent an improper index data generated from preview data from being stored in the index data store prior to approval of the candidate configuration information; and
monitoring progress of a preview process by tracking a number of index data generated from the preview data and a number of the preview search result data stored in the preview data store.
|